Turn
Meaning: 1. Move in a circular direction wholly or partly around an axis or point.(verb)
2. Move (something) so that it is in a different position in relation to its surroundings or its previous position.(verb)
3. Change in nature, state, form, or color; become.(verb)
Base | Past | Past Participle |
turn | turned | turned |
